An ebonised George III striking bracket clock with pull repeat marked 'John Taylor London', late 18th century.
Hammer price
10 000SEK
Estimate
15 000 - 18 000 SEK

The ebonized case richly adorned with repoussé and pierced brass mounts. The brass dial with steel hand and a boss marked "John Taylor / London", presumably J.T of Gloucester street (circa 1780). Date and repeater function. Length 29, width 19, height 56.5 cm. Key, pendulum and hour hand included. Key included.
